فهرست مطالب

TSplus دسترسی از راه دور آزمایشی رایگان

جایگزین نهایی Citrix/RDS برای دسترسی به دسکتاپ/برنامه. امن، موثر از نظر هزینه، در محل/ابر.

پایه‌های فنی RDP و VNC

پروتکل دسکتاپ از راه دور (RDP)

RDP، یک پروتکل مالکیتی توسط مایکروسافت است که بر روی یک معماری پیشرفته مشتری-سرور عمل می‌کند. این به طور مهندسی برای کار بر روی TCP/IP طراحی شده است. از پورت استاندارد 3389 استفاده می‌کند و انتقال داده را در یک سری بسته‌های رمزنگاری شده بسته بندی می‌کند. RDP بر پایه خانواده پروتکل‌های T.120 ساخته شده است. ساختار RDP مانند این باعث می‌شود که در مصورسازی و مدیریت دسکتاپ از راه دور بسیار کارآمد باشد. RDP از تکنیک‌هایی مانند ذخیره‌سازی بیتمپ، ذخیره‌سازی بیتمپ پایدار استفاده می‌کند. RDP همچنین به روزرسانی‌های framebuffer را برای کاهش استفاده از پهنای باند و افزایش پاسخگویی تعاملات از راه دور به کار می‌برد. قابلیت RDP برای انتقال انواع خاصی از منابع سخت‌افزاری مانند چاپگرها، کلیپ‌بوردها را به سرور از مشتری افزایش می‌دهد و تجربه کاربر نزدیک به طبیعی فراهم می‌کند.

شبکه مجازی کامپیوتر (VNC)

VNC بر پروتکل Remote Framebuffer (RFB) عمل می کند که به طور ذاتی ساده اما قدرتمند است و اجازه می دهد که بدون وابستگی به پلتفرم عمل کند. هسته عملکرد VNC در انتقال به روزرسانی های صفحه گرافیکی از سرور به مشتری در قالب پیکسل است. این انتقال از طریق انواع طرح های رمزگذاری مانند Raw، Hextile، Tight و ZRLE انجام می شود که هر کدام برای سناریوهای شبکه و عملکرد مختلف بهینه شده اند. رویکرد منحصر به فرد VNC امکان استفاده از آن را در سیستم عامل های مختلف بدون تغییر فراهم می کند، یک راه حل چند منظوره برای دسترسی از راه دور. علاوه بیشتر، VNC اتصالات همزمان را پشتیبانی می کند که امکان مشاهده مشترک و تعاملات همکاری در یک جلسه یکسان را فراهم می کند.

ویژگی ها و عملکردها: یک غوطه وری فنی عمیق

RDP

بهینه سازی تجربه در شرایط شبکه مختلف

RDP، توسط مایکروسافت توسعه یافته است و برجستگی خود را در ارائه تجربه دسکتاپ از راه دور با کیفیت بالا، حتی در ارتباطات پهنای باند پایین، نشان می دهد. این قابلیت از تطبیق پویا آن با شرایط شبکه فعلی نشأت می گیرد، تضمین می کند که کاربران تجربه حداقلی از وقفه در جریان کاری خود را داشته باشند.

  • کاهش پهنای باند و بهبود کیفیت پخش را به طور قابل توجهی بهبود می بخشد.
  • توسعه‌های کانال مجازی: این توسعه‌ها نقش بحرانی در بهبود تجربه کاربری با بازنشانی وضعیت دستگاه و برنامه ایفا می‌کنند. این اطمینان حاصل می‌شود که دستگاه‌ها مانند چاپگرها و اسکنرها به طور بی‌نقص در محیط از راه دور کار می‌کنند.

سطح شبکه احراز هویت (NLA)

قبل از برقراری یک نشست، RDP از NLA استفاده می کند، یک اقدام امنیتی که نیازمند احراز هویت مشتری توسط سرور است. این فرآیند خطر دسترسی غیرمجاز و حملات انکار سرویس را کاهش می دهد، بنابراین امنیت نشست از راه دور را افزایش می دهد.

VNC

وابستگی به شبکه و پیچیدگی گرافیکی

تکنولوژی VNC (Virtual Network Computing)، هر چند قدرتمند است، عملکرد خود را به پهنای باند شبکه و پیچیدگی گرافیکی دسکتاپ از راه دور وابسته می‌کند. این تکنولوژی داده‌های پیکسل را از سرور به مشتری انتقال می‌دهد که بدون تنظیم برای کیفیت شبکه، می‌تواند منجر به تاخیر یا کاهش وضوح تصویر در محیط‌های شبکه محدود شود.

  • عدم کیفیت تصویر سازگار: بر خلاف RDP، VNC به طور خودکار کیفیت تصویر دسکتاپ از راه دور را بر اساس شرایط شبکه تنظیم نمی‌کند، که می‌تواند تجربه کاربر را تحت شرایط شبکه کمتر از ایده‌آل تحت تأثیر قرار دهد.

قابلیت تطبیق از طریق افزونه ها

سادگی و رویکرد جهانی روش انتقال مبتنی بر پیکسل VNC باعث انطباق بالای آن با انواع پلتفرم‌ها می‌شود. با وجود وابستگی آن به شرایط شبکه پایدار برای عملکرد بهینه، اکوسیستم VNC از بهره‌مندی از بهینه‌سازی‌ها و افزونه‌های شخص ثالث بسیاری بهره می‌برد. این بهبودها به بهبود همزمان عملکرد و امنیت هدفمند هستند، که VNC را به گزینه‌ای چندکاره برای بسیاری از کاربران تبدیل می‌کند.

  • بهینه‌سازی‌های شخص ثالث: راه‌حل‌های مختلف شخص ثالث موجود است که می‌توانند عملکرد و امنیت VNC را بهبود بخشند. این بهینه‌سازی‌ها می‌توانند الگوریتم‌های فشرده‌سازی برای کاهش استفاده از پهنای باند و روش‌های رمزنگاری برای ایمن‌سازی جلسه از دسترسی غیرمجاز و گوش‌زدن محافظت کنند.

در کل، در حالی که هر دو RDP و VNC مزایای منحصر به فردی در دسترسی به دسکتاپ از راه دور دارند، عملکرد و قابلیت‌های آن‌ها تحت تأثیر فناوری‌های پایه آن‌ها قرار دارد. طراحی RDP بر روی بهینه‌سازی تجربه از راه دور در شرایط شبکه متغیر با ویژگی‌های امنیتی اضافی تمرکز دارد. قدرت VNC در سادگی و انطباق آن قرار دارد، با عملکردی که می‌تواند از طریق راه‌حل‌های شخص ثالث افزایش یابد. اکنون که تفاوت‌های بین RDP و VNC را می‌دانیم، یک راهنمای جامع در مورد RDP در مقابل VNC نیازمند ادامه با موارد استفاده از این دو گزینه است.

موارد استفاده از برنامه

RDP: بهینه‌سازی شده برای اکوسیستم‌های ویندوز

ادغام عمیق با ویندوز

پروتکل دسکتاپ از راه دور (RDP) به طور منحصر به فرد طراحی شده است تا دسترسی از راه دور بی دردسر و کارآمد در محیط‌های ویندوز ارائه دهد. این از ویژگی‌های پیشرفته ویندوز مانند RemoteFX برای رندرینگ گرافیکی برتر و Network Level Authentication (NLA) برای افزایش امنیت بهره می‌برد. RDP در ارائه تجربه کاربری غنی بسیار موفق است، که به طور نزدیک به یک دسکتاپ محلی، با پشتیبانی از ویدیو و صدای با کیفیت بالا است.

پشتیبانی از مشتری گسترده

با وجود ریشه‌های عمیق خود در ویندوز، RDP دارای یک دامنه گسترده از سازگاری با پلتفرم‌های مشتری است. این شامل پشتیبانی اصلی در ویندوز است و راه حل‌های جامعی برای لینوکس، macOS، iOS و اندروید ارائه می‌دهد. این کار را از طریق هم‌چنین مشتریان رسمی مایکروسافت و برنامه‌های شخص ثالث معتبر انجام می‌دهد. این پشتیبانی گسترده اطمینان می‌دهد که RDP همچنان یکی از بهترین گزینه‌ها برای کسب‌وکارها و حرفه‌ای‌های IT است که سرورها و دسکتاپ‌های مبتنی بر ویندوز را مدیریت می‌کنند و به دنبال یک عملکرد پایدار و با کارایی بالا هستند. راه حل دسترسی از راه دور .

موارد استفاده ایده‌آل

RDP برای محیط‌های شرکتی با وابستگی قوی به سرورها و برنامه‌های ویندوز بسیار مفید است. این پروتکل انتخابی برای وظایفی است که نیاز به سطوح بالایی از دسترسی مدیریتی و کنترل دارند. این کارها شامل نگهداری سرور، مدیریت برنامه و ارائه دسکتاپ‌های مجازی به کاربران نهایی به صورت امن و کنترل شده است.

راه‌حل دسترسی از راه دور یونیورسال VNC

انعطاف پذیری چند سکویی

شبکه مجازی کامپیوتر (VNC) به دلیل قابلیت کاربرد یکسان خود در سیستم عامل‌های مختلف برجسته است. بر خلاف RDP، VNC در سطح framebuffer عمل می‌کند، که این امر باعث می‌شود VNC به طور ذاتی بی‌توجه به پلتفرم عمل کند. این قابلیت به VNC امکان می‌دهد که ارائه دهد دسترسی از راه دور به تقریبا هر سیستم با رابط گرافیکی. این شامل نه تنها سیستم عامل های اصلی مانند ویندوز، macOS و لینوکس است، بلکه انواع مشتقات یونیکس و سیستم های تعبیه شده نیز می شود.

سناریوهای کاربرد چندمنظوره

انعکاس پذیری VNC در طیف گسترده ای از موارد استفاده آن مشاهده می شود. این ابزار عالی برای ارائه مناسب است پشتیبانی فنی از راه دور , تسهیل آموزش از راه دور از طریق جلسات مشترک. همچنین امکان پروژه‌های همکاری را با این امکان فراهم می‌کند که چند کاربر بتوانند به طور همزمان با یک محیط دسکتاپ تک نمایش و تعامل کنند. این چند منظورگی، VNC را به یک ابزار ضروری برای سازمان‌ها و تیم‌های پشتیبانی IT که در محیط‌های مختلف سیستم‌عامل کار می‌کنند، تبدیل کرده است. این همچنین یک ابزار ضروری برای افرادی است که به راه‌حل‌های امنیتی از راه دور انعطاف‌پذیر نیاز دارند که به نیازهای متنوع کاربران پاسخ دهد.

امنیت و ملاحظات عملکرد

هنگامی که VNC انعطاف پذیری قابل توجهی فراهم می کند، حیاتی است که به بهینه سازی امنیت و عملکرد برای استفاده بهینه توجه شود. پیاده سازی مکانیزم های رمزنگاری مانند لایه های امنیتی انجمنی (SSL) یا شبکه های اختصاصی مجازی (VPNs) می تواند وضعیت امنیتی VNC را بهبود بخشد. علاوه بیشتر، انتخاب نرم افزار سرور و کلاینت مناسب VNC که بهینه سازی عملکرد برای شرایط و موارد استفاده خاص شبکه شما را ارائه می دهد، می تواند تجربه کاربر را به طور قابل توجهی بهبود بخشد.

RDP vs VNC - نتیجه

انتخاب بین RDP و VNC نیازمند درک دقیقی از مشخصات فنی هر پروتکل، ویژگی‌های عملکردی، پلتفرم‌های پشتیبانی شده و اقدامات امنیتی است. RDP یک راه‌حل با عملکرد بالا و تمرکز بر روی ویندوز با قابلیت‌های مدیریتی گسترده ارائه می‌دهد که آن را برای محیط‌های شرکتی مناسب می‌سازد. به طرف مقابل، سادگی و استقلال پلتفرم VNC آن را چندکاره برای یک دسته وسیعی از سناریوها، از جمله آموزش، پشتیبانی فنی و کارهای همکاری، قابل استفاده می‌کند. با ارزیابی نیازهای خاص خود در مقابل قابلیت‌ها و محدودیت‌های RDP و VNC، می‌توانید فناوری مناسب‌تر را برای یکپارچه‌سازی در استراتژی دسترسی از راه دور خود شناسایی کنید. انجام این کار باعث اطمینان از کارایی عملیاتی و امنیت در فضای کاری دیجیتال شما می‌شود.

برای تست راه حل‌های دسترسی از راه دور ما، لطفاً دانلود یک آزمایشی رایگان .

TSplus دسترسی از راه دور آزمایشی رایگان

جایگزین نهایی Citrix/RDS برای دسترسی به دسکتاپ/برنامه. امن، موثر از نظر هزینه، در محل/ابر.

مطالب مرتبط

back to top of the page icon